记录问题

变量记录里,有十几个变量 我想 根据其中的一个变量(产品号)的变化来记录进行记录归档,当我的产品号一变 做一次生产信息的记录,怎么做到呢?
 另外我想问下 在变量记录里显示称重为什么会有负数出现?未采集到吗?它的绝对值就是实际的称重值吗?

问题补充:
另外我的负数问题的解决方法是在变量上下限上设置吗?
 

最佳答案

WinCC支持根据根据开关量变化来控制归档的起停,您可以在PLC中或WinCC中进行转换,当产品号变化时将一变量置1,因为这个变化的时间不好掌握,因此要实现“一次”生产信息的记录用变量归档是做不到的,建议你用“用户归档”或写脚本将生产信息存入数据库中。
 称重为负数跟可能是PLC换算有问题吧。比如称重根据4~20mA信号进行转换,假若输入为0mA,换算后就是负数。
 

提问者对于答案的评价:
我现在已经能够通过脚本实现模拟量的变化转化成二进制的变化来触发生产信息的记录,请问我的在触发的那瞬间记录的生产信息是产品号改变之前还是改变之后的生产信息呢?我希望是之前最终的信息,能达到吗?如果不行该怎么做?
 另外我想问下,当二进制变量置0 1 时都触发一次记录,能否实现置1时记录一次呢?

原创文章,作者:more0621,如若转载,请注明出处:https://www.zhaoplc.com/plc276908.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2019年6月11日 下午12:46
下一篇 2019年6月11日 下午12:47

相关推荐